I have been drawing my trail map and the zoom is around 150%
The minute I get close to 500%, the following happens.
Graphics, grids, and guidelines all duplicate on top of each other.
I have to zoom out for it to go away
Any thoughts on this?
Inkscape 1.0; Windows 10
Thanks
Bob
Seems to be related to the checkerboard background. If I turn it off, the duplicates do not appear.
Indeed it was!
